Warning Signs You Need Bathroom Water Damage Restoration

Ignoring the warning signs of bathroom water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, musty odors in your bathroom can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ice this smell, it’s essential to investigate further and address the issue quickly.

Water Stains or Discoloration on Walls or Ceilings

Water stains or discoloration on your wal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age. If you notice these signs, don’t ignore them, contact us for a professional assessment and restoration.

Buckled or Sagging Flooring

Buckled or sagging fl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ice this issue, it’s essential to address it quickly to prevent further damage.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ice this issue, don’t ignore it, contact us for a professional assessment and restoration.

Water-Spillage or Leaks

Water-spillage or leaks in your bathroom can be a sign of a larger problem. If you notice this issue, contact us quickly to prevent further damage.

Bathroom Water Damage Restoration Cost in Brier, WA

The cost of bathroom water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Brier, WA. Our team will provide you with a customized estimate based on your specific needs.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area and severity of damage.
Repair and restoration of damaged surfaces and fixtures $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and type of materials used.
Replacement of damaged walls or ceilings $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area and type of materials used.
Dehumidification and drying of affected areas $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and severity of damage.
Disinfection and sanitizing of affected areas $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and severity of damage.

Common Questions About Bathroom Water Damage Restoration

Q: What causes bathroom water damage?

A: Bathroom water damage is often caused by leaks from pipes, toilets, sinks, or showers. Heavy rainfall or flooding can also lead to water damage in your bathroom.

Q: How long does bathroom water damage restoration take?

A: The length of time for bathroom water damage restoration varies dep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. But, our team works efficiently to complete the job within 3-5 days.

Q: Is bathroom water damage a health hazard?

A: Yes, bathroom water damage can lead to health hazards, including mold and mildew growth. That’s why it’s essential to address the issue quickly and hire a professional team like ours to ensure a thorough restoration.
